- Abstract:
- Abstract: We show that for each r ≥ 4 $$ r\ge 4 $$, in a density range extending up to, and slightly beyond, the threshold for a K r $$ {K}_r $$ ‐factor, the copies of K r $$ {K}_r $$ in the random graph G ( n, p ) $$ G\left(n, p\right) $$ are randomly distributed, in the (one‐sided) sense that the hypergraph that they form contains a copy of a binomial random hypergraph with almost exactly the right density. Thus Jeff Kahn's recent asymptotically sharp bound for the threshold in Shamir's hypergraph matching problem implies a corresponding bound for the threshold for G ( n, p ) $$ G\left(n, p\right) $$ to contain a K r $$ {K}_r $$ ‐factor. The case r = 3 $$ r=3 $$ is more difficult, and has been settled by Annika Heckel. We also prove a corresponding result for K r ( t ) $$ {K}_r^{(t)} $$ ‐factors in random t $$ t $$ ‐uniform hypergraphs, as well as (in some cases weaker) generalizations replacing K r $$ {K}_r $$ by certain other (hyper)graphs.
